Understanding the essence of an album requires looking at its history, its various formats, and its enduring role in the music industry. An album represents a curated collection of audio recordings released as a single entity, serving as the foundational unit of musical storytelling.
Historically, the album format emerged from the constraints of vinyl records, dictating the typical length and structure, but it has since evolved far beyond those physical limitations. The Album as an Artistic Statement At its core, an album is more than a playlist; it is a deliberate work of art.
